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ef or turkey
- 1 pound patton’s hot sausage links removed from its skin (optional but the bomb)
- 1/2 pound ground pork (optional)
- 1/3 pound pound of minced chicken livers
- 1 - green bell pepper, chopped fine
- 1 - red bell pepper, chopped fine
- 2 - yellow onions, chopped fine
- 4 - garlic gloves, chopped fine
- 1 - celery stick, chopped fine
- 5 cups of cooked, parboiled rice
- 2 - beef bouillon cubes, crushed
- 2 - chicken bouillon cubes, crushed
- 1/4 cup of dry parsley
- 1/2 teaspoon teaspoon of cayenne pepper
- - salt and pepper to taste
How To Make dirty rice recipe
-
Step 1Cook your meats in a large pot until browned. Add in bouillon cubes and chopped seasonings cook until seasonings tender. Add in your cooked rice and stir everything until evenly mixed.
-
Step 2A cool tip for additional flavor, I like to boil my rice in a combination of beef and chicken broth instead of using water. To make smaller portions, you can always cut your ingredients down to fit the number of people you’re serving. If you’re a non-beef/pork eater, turkey and ground chicken are great substitutes.
